HOW TO: Use Automatic Completion with a Command Prompt in Windows

To Activate Automatic Completion
For example, to change to the Program Files folder, you can type cd \pro
control_character. Or, to display the contents of the Myfile.txt file, you can type type
myf control_character. If there are multiple folders or files that match the characters
you type, typing the control character again displays the next matching instance.
When the correct folder or file is displayed, press ENTER to complete the command.
If no folder of file matches the characters that you type, you hear a beep. You can
activate or deactivate this feature for a computer, for a user, or for only the current
command session.
